Today's episode looked at a long-established liquor store for sale in Washington, DC, and we're wondering if this deal is too good to be true. This is an 80-year-old corner liquor store in Northwest DC with a price tag of $1.4M plus $290K in inventory. It brings in $2M annually with $500K in seller's discretionary earnings (SDE). The store boasts a 10-year lease at $9,500/month in a bustling, high-income neighborhood. But does the 3x multiple hold up? Takeaways - Liquor stores are often popular with SBA loans, but you need to see the tax returns. - The store claims a 10% year-over-year sales growth despite broader alcohol consumption headwinds. - The lease is solid with 10 years left, crucial for a retail business. - Always verify the liquor license transferability in DC. - Is there a catch? The deal seems strong, but due diligence is key.
